Distorted Penguins, formed in 1996, have the most amazing and intriguing story of any band ever, and they are on the mission to revive a lifeless rock & roll music scene. After hiking the United States coast to coast and doing a hundred push-ups (that’s right – one-hundred), they formed the master plan to release the greatest album that will ever slap you in the face like a pimp… that masterpiece is 2005’s Billiam Rockwell.
